Detective No. 27 posted:

LRG has been selling some of their more notable titles through Best Buy for a couple years. They hardly live up to their name these days.
That's different. For a while now Best Buy has been placing orders for LRG titles for resale--just as many independent games stores also do. It's notable because of the quantity of the orders that Best Buy places and their overall availability, but LRG wasn't pushing that relationship.

Here, LRG is approaching Amazon, Target, et al., to sell their wares.
